An inductor wire has some resistnce R when connected to dc. It is connected to an ac source. Now the impedance of the wire will be more than R. (ture/false)

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

To determine whether the statement "the impedance of the wire will be more than R" is true or false when an inductor wire with resistance R is connected to an AC source, we can analyze the situation step by step. 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Understanding Resistance and Impedance**: - When the inductor wire is connected to a DC source, it has a resistance denoted as \( R \). - Resistance is a measure of how much the wire opposes the flow of direct current (DC). ...
